HathiTrust, a collaborative project of university libraries was discussed. It was started in 2008 by university libraries that participated the Google Books Library Project, to archive digital book data obtained from Google. It now archives 11,412,713 materials including 5,888,922 books among which 3,978,007 are in the public domain. The history of Google Books Library Project together with lawsuits and settlements was outlined. The history, current status, its contents, system, and research activities of HathiTrust was discussed.
